Analysis
The most recent figure for fat of pigs — producing animals/slaughtered, per capita in Sao Tome and Principe is 0.057 An per person, measured in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 7.4% on the previous year and up 57.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, fat of pigs — producing animals/slaughtered, per capita in Sao Tome and Principe peaked at 0.0634 An per person in 1962 and was at its lowest, 0.0092 An per person, in 1993.
Sao Tome and Principe ranks 80th of 150 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
Fat of pigs — Producing Animals/Slaughtered div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Fat of pigs — Producing Animals/Slaughtered 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Fat of pigs — Producing Animals/Slaughtered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
